From: Lennart Poettering Date: Thu, 26 Nov 2015 23:15:28 +0000 (+0100) Subject: resolved: don't clear the server list too eagerly X-Git-Tag: v229~264^2~3 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=bf7fabd6000fd95495904ed55db62caf361b3d8f;p=thirdparty%2Fsystemd.git resolved: don't clear the server list too eagerly If /etc/resolv.conf is missing, this should not result in the server list to be cleared, after all the native data from resolved.conf shouldn't be flushed out then. Hence flush out the data only if /etc/resolv.conf exists, but we cannot read it for some reason. --- diff --git a/src/resolve/resolved-resolv-conf.c b/src/resolve/resolved-resolv-conf.c index 744969b7453..63bde1c2f41 100644 --- a/src/resolve/resolved-resolv-conf.c +++ b/src/resolve/resolved-resolv-conf.c @@ -50,9 +50,9 @@ int manager_read_resolv_conf(Manager *m) { r = stat("/etc/resolv.conf", &st); if (r < 0) { if (errno == ENOENT) - r = 0; - else - r = log_warning_errno(errno, "Failed to stat /etc/resolv.conf: %m"); + return 0; + + r = log_warning_errno(errno, "Failed to stat /etc/resolv.conf: %m"); goto clear; } @@ -61,22 +61,18 @@ int manager_read_resolv_conf(Manager *m) { if (t == m->resolv_conf_mtime) return 0; - m->resolv_conf_mtime = t; - /* Is it symlinked to our own file? */ if (stat("/run/systemd/resolve/resolv.conf", &own) >= 0 && st.st_dev == own.st_dev && - st.st_ino == own.st_ino) { - r = 0; - goto clear; - } + st.st_ino == own.st_ino) + return 0; f = fopen("/etc/resolv.conf", "re"); if (!f) { if (errno == ENOENT) - r = 0; - else - r = log_warning_errno(errno, "Failed to open /etc/resolv.conf: %m"); + return 0; + + r = log_warning_errno(errno, "Failed to open /etc/resolv.conf: %m"); goto clear; } @@ -115,6 +111,8 @@ int manager_read_resolv_conf(Manager *m) { } } + m->resolv_conf_mtime = t; + /* Flush out all servers and search domains that are still * marked.
